Job Advertisement: Technical Call Scheduler (Contract Position)

Position: Technical Call Scheduler
Location: On-site in Atherton, Manchester
Contract Duration: Minimum 6 weeks
Start Date: Immediate
Working Hours: Monday to Friday
Positions Available: 2

We are seeking two organized and proactive Technical Call Schedulers to join our team on a contract basis at our Atherton, Manchester site. This is a fantastic opportunity for individuals who are ready to start immediately and play a critical role in our scheduling operations.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Schedule and book calls for our engineers, ensuring efficient time management and resource allocation.
  • Handle incoming client calls, providing excellent customer service and resolving scheduling-related queries.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of all scheduled calls and client interactions.
  • Coordinate with engineers to confirm availability and manage any changes to their schedules.
  • Work closely with the team to ensure smooth and effective communication between clients and engineers.

Requirements:

  • Must have the right to work in the UK.
  • Ability to travel to and from our site in Atherton, Manchester.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work well under pressure and manage multiple tasks simultaneously.
  • Previous experience in scheduling, customer service, or administrative roles is advantageous but not essential.

Benefits:

  • Competitive hourly rate.
  • Opportunity to work in a dynamic and supportive team environment.
  • Immediate start with potential for further opportunities
